Open Gaming Foundation is a hub for people interested in open gaming licenses, especially those related to Dungeons & Dragons. Here, you can find information about recent developments, licensing updates, and how these changes may impact game creators and players alike.
Whether you're a tabletop RPG fan, game designer, or just curious about open-source gaming, this site offers news, resources, and community discussions. It's a helpful place to keep up with the latest on game licensing and connect with others who share your passion for open gaming.
